From 7290bb5623cd8d9b50b756d0ea40eb6a269985e7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andrei Borzenkov Date: Mon, 1 Feb 2016 20:13:48 +0300 Subject: [PATCH] 10_linux: avoid multi-device root= kernel argument If root filesystem is multidev btrfs, do not attempt to pass all devices as kernel root= argument. This results in splitting command line in GRUB due to embedded newline and even if we managed to quote it, kernel does not know how to interpret it anyway. Multidev btrfs requires user space device scanning, so passing single device would not work too. This still respects user settings GRUB_DISABLE_LINUX_UUID. Not sure what we should do in this case.
